This mix is really weird for me, there are points where I am completely locked in, and then some rhythmic shift jars me out of my zone. Soundwise it's great, but it sounds to me more like a corrupted file or something than anything intentional. After repeatedly pointing it out to you on WIPs, it's still there, so I do know it's intentional, but I just don't follow I guess.

Soundwise I love the ambiance of it, and there are some great parts shifting around. The sound is very unique and with a few exceptions (not a static fan), solid.

Unlike, it seems, everyone else, I'm not enjoying this, and it's the aimlessness that's tripping me. I think something in the arrangement should pin this down. The drums sound really weak, and I think it's rather the arrangement than the sound. At spots like 1:34-1:35 and 3:08-3:09 and 3:12 I'm just.. what?! Is this a scratched CD? At the same time, it's sounds quite beautiful, calm and serene.. the understated synths sounds great with the harp. There are a lot of good rhythmic ideas too, but it just tries way too hard and does not hold together.
